Comfort

The comfort of your mattress is affected by several factors, including its materials and construction. Your preferred position of sleep and weight will also affect the comfort of your mattress.

The ideal mattress for you will be comfortable and supportive, as well as suitable for your body type, sleeping position, and preferences. But, no one level of firmness is ideal for everyone; it's more crucial to find the right balance between comfort and support.

For instance those who sleep on their backs may prefer a more firm mattress that is supportive of their spine, while stomach sleepers usually prefer soft options that cradle their bodies, but do not sink into. A firm mattress is also less likely to hold heat than a soft one, which can help you stay cooler at night.

Budget

You should consider your budget when purchasing a mattress. This will impact the way you make your choice and how you choose the right product for you.

It is crucial to think about the kind of material used to make a mattress. The materials that are not of high quality might not give you the support or comfort you require. This can affect your rest and overall health.

High-quality foams are used to construct high-quality mattresses. They mold to your body and pressure points such as your hips, shoulders, lower back, and hips. You'll feel bolstered and comfortable after a restful night's sleep.

For the ultimate comfort, look for mattresses that have several layers of foam with varying density. This will help you to keep your weight in check, reduce heat buildup and decrease motion transfer between your partner and yourself.

If you are on a tight budget, there are some mattress options that offer excellent value for money. These include memory foam as well as synthetic latex mattresses, which are both eco-friendly and durable.

These beds might not come with as many top-of-the-line features, but they'll still give you a good night of sleeping and last for between 8 and 10 years. A few of these beds are available for sale, so you should consider a sales event prior to making your purchase.
